St. Patrick Cathedral, built in 1904-07, is the Cathedral of the Roman Catholic Diocese of Harrisburg. It is located at 212 State Street, just a few blocks to the west of the Pennsylvania State Capitol Building. The church's dome, although dwarfed by the nearby State Capitol dome, still stands prominent in the Harrisburg skyline. From inside the church, twelve stained glass windows are visible in the dome, along with the words of Christ as recorded in the Gospel of Saint Matthew (28:20), "Behold I am with you all days even unto the consummation of the world."
